For centuries, wine marketing has often appealed to heritage and luxury. With the growing canned wine category, the pitch has often been convenience and portability. But few have opted for reptile-themed marketing, until now. In March, Boston-based canned wine company Archer Roose posted a video of co-owner and chief creative officer Elizabeth Banks, best known for films such as The Hunger Games and Pitch Perfect, introducing the brand’s new rewards program: Buy 100,000 cases of Archer Roose wine, get a live snake.
